  • Patent number: 4188134
    Abstract: A ribbon cartridge is adapted for insertion into a printing machine such as a printing electronic calculator having a printer, a platen, and a ribbon quantity sensing and reversing lever. The cartridge comprises a cassette with an inked ribbon therein connected between two ribbon storage members. The cassette has ribbon guide members for directing the ribbon from one ribbon storage member in between the printer and platen to another ribbon storage member. The ribbon cartridge is improved by incorporating as a part of the cassette a member or members for moving the lever into a non-interfering position during the insertion of the cartridge into the printing machine, the member(s) being positioned below the operating plane of the lever upon complete insertion of the cartridge.

  • Patent number: 4171202
    Abstract: This invention concerns transfer sheets which include a blocking agent and which are useful in the heat transfer dye printing of various materials such as textiles. The blocking agent is capable of chemically reacting with and thereby completely or partially blocking the transfer of heat transfer dyes which have been previously imprinted or coated on the transfer sheets. By using such transfer sheets, designs can be printed which are not otherwise obtainable by conventional techniques. The invention further concerns the method of making such sheets, their use in the printing of various materials, and the materials which have been so printed.

  • Patent number: 4148535
    Abstract: A system for constructing modular display and storage cases is disclosed in which the cases are built up from standard shelving. The shelving includes a vertical slot near the front face for engaging a selected mounting element, which in turn provide support for the door panels of the unit. Side panels are attached to complete the structure. Using the same shelves and mounting elements a wide variety of different display and storage case configurations can be constructed.
